Does Jacka or Ngunnawal have better schools?

On average school ICSEA (the ACARA index that benchmarks educational advantage), Jacka scores 1078 vs 1077 in Ngunnawal. ICSEA is a school-community indicator, not a quality rating, so always check NAPLAN results and catchment boundaries for the specific address you're considering.

Which is more walkable, Jacka or Ngunnawal?

Ngunnawal scores 4/100 on walkability vs 0/100. Above 70 is considered very walkable (most errands on foot), 50-69 is walkable for some errands, below 50 typically requires a car for daily life.

Which suburb has higher rental yield, Jacka or Ngunnawal?

Gross rental yield on houses is 5.23% in Jacka vs 2.95% in Ngunnawal. Gross yield equals annual rent divided by purchase price. Net yield (after strata, rates, insurance, agent fees and maintenance) typically runs 1.5-2 percentage points lower.
